Wrathful Invokers are the rarest type of Invoker in Diablo 4’s Season 1. Using it at the end of a Malignant Tunnel will spawn a tough Malignant enemy that will drop a powerful Wrathful Malignant Heart after defeating it.
There are 32 Malignant Hearts in Season 1, which are split into four categories. Wrathful Malignant Hearts are the most potent, granting players extremely powerful passive effects when slotted into Jewelry.

How to Get Wrathful Invoker in Diablo 4
To get a Wrathful Invoker in Diablo 4 Season 1, you must craft an Uncertain Invoker at Cormond’s Workbench. This gives you a random Malignant Invoker, with a chance of getting a Wrathful Invoker.
The easiest and most convenient location to access Cormond’s Workbench is in the city of Kyovashad. It’s just to the left Kyovoshad Waypoint in the Fractured Peaks Region:

How to Craft Wrathful Invoker in Diablo 4
To craft a Wrathful Invoker in Diablo 4, interact with Cormond’s Workbench and craft the Uncertain Invoker under the ‘Crafted Cache’ heading. After crafting and opening it, it has a random chance of dropping a Wrathful Invoker.
To craft an Uncertain Invoker, you’ll need a certain amount of all three types of Malignant Ichor. Here are the amounts you need :
- x40 Brutal Malignant Ichor
- x40 Vicious Malignant Ichor
- x40 Devious Malignant Ichor

It’s important to note that crafting an Uncertain Invoker only gives a random chance of getting a Wrathful Invoker. It has the chance of giving you any of the four Malignant Invoker types, including Vicious, Brutal, Devious, and Wrathful.

If you want to increase your chances of crafting a Wrathful Invoker, we recommend that you hold off on crafting Uncertain Invokers until you reach World Tiers 3 and 4.
This is because rarer items have an increased drop rate in higher World Tiers, meaning that Wrathful Invokers should have a higher chance to drop.
How to Get Malignant Ichor in Diablo 4
There are three main ways to get Malignant Ichor in Diablo 4:
- Salvage Malignant Hearts for Malignant Ichor at Cormund’s Workbench
- Take part in events (particularly those with Malignant growths)
- Defeat Malignant Enemies
When salvaging Malignant Hearts at Cormond’s Workbench, you’ll get a certain amount of Malignant Ichor, depending on its Malignant Type.
Here’s what you get for salvaging each Malignant Heart type:
- Brutal Malignant Heart – 5-15 Brutal Malignant Ichor
- Vicious Malignant Heart – 5-15 Vicious Malignant Ichor
- Devious Malignant Heart – 5-15 Devious Malignant Ichor
- Wrathful Malignant Heart – 2-5 Malignant Ichor of any of the above three types

Taking part in events will increase your chances of seeing Malignant Ichor (of varying types) drop, but keep your eyes peeled for events with Malignant growths.

Completing these Malignant World Events will give Malignant Radiant Chests as rewards, granting much more Malignant Ichor than regular event chests.
Defeating Corrupted and Malignant enemies can net you a tidy sum of Malignant Ichor as all three types have a chance to drop from them. The best way to do this is to run Malignant Tunnels, as these have the highest density of Malignant enemies in Diablo 4.

How to Use Wrathful Invoker in Diablo 4
To use a Wrathful Invoker in Diablo 4, you need to head to the end of a Malignant Tunnel and activate the Wrathful Outgrowth node located in the Tunnel’s Outgrowth. There is always one Wrathful Outgrowth node and another of one of the three other Malignant types to choose from.

Activating the Wrathful Outgrowth will spawn a Wrathful Malignant enemy, which you must defeat for it to drop a Wrathful Malignant Heart.
Picking up the Heart will spawn a Fully Corrupted (more difficult) variant of the same enemy. Defeating it will grant you a guaranteed Caged Wrathful Heart, which has the chance to be one of the eight extremely powerful Wrathful Malignant Hearts in Diablo 4’s Season 1.

If you manage to get your hands on a Wrathful Invoker early, we recommend holding off on using it until you reach the endgame in World Tier 3 or 4. This is because the Wrathful Heart will be much more powerful and is better suited for Diablo 4’s endgame.
